Jump to content

Welcome to MSFN Forum
Register now to gain access to all of our features. Once registered and logged in, you will be able to create topics, post replies to existing threads, give reputation to your fellow members, get your own private messenger, post status updates, manage your profile and so much more. This message will be removed once you have signed in.
Login to Account Create an Account



Photo

Catalyst 14.12 ("Omega") on Vista

- - - - -

  • Please log in to reply
12 replies to this topic

#1
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

I realize that the number of people running Vista 32 bit is quite small and the ones running Vista with a recent

AMD Radeon is smaller still. But I wanted to share a modification for making Catalyst 14.12

work on Vista since the last release officially supported for Vista was Cat 13.12.

It seems like this is the go to place to share unofficial support for Windows stuff

 

In addition to installing manually through and modding the driver inf file as I described previously for

installing Catalyst 14.9 on Vista, this mod also requires the use of several patched .exe and .dll files

modified to use my wrapper for powrprof.dll (to cure crashes caused by a missing function)

 

Here are the patched files and the wrapper DLL download:

https://www.mediafir...fz67e75glq0zeat




How to remove advertisement from MSFN

#2
blazer78

blazer78
  • Member
  • 6 posts
  • Joined 18-December 14
  • OS:Vista Enterprise x64
  • Country: Country Flag

Thanks for your work, I had read your article on toms and was able to successfully install the 14.11.2beta driver on vista x64 (albeit with the user32.dll error each time I boot windows).

 

I have been unable to get 14.12 working properly on windows vista. Whilst it will manually install, I am unable to enable crossfire for my dual 6970's. Have you come across this problem / have any solutions for it?



#3
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

Thanks for your work, I had read your article on toms and was able to successfully install the 14.11.2beta driver on vista x64 (albeit with the user32.dll error each time I boot windows).

 

I have been unable to get 14.12 working properly on windows vista. Whilst it will manually install, I am unable to enable crossfire for my dual 6970's. Have you come across this problem / have any solutions for it?

Unfortunately that is difficult for me to troubleshoot because I don't have a CFX setup nor a Vista 64 machine.

 

But do you get any errors? If so, what are they?



#4
blazer78

blazer78
  • Member
  • 6 posts
  • Joined 18-December 14
  • OS:Vista Enterprise x64
  • Country: Country Flag

I get an error during installation of the driver saying "No driver installed, or your drivers are not functioning properly" after which I get an error saying that windows encountered an error whilst trying to install the drivers.

 

It then asks me to reboot, and when I check CCC upon bootup, 14.12 is installed, but I cannot enable crossfire.



#5
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

I get an error during installation of the driver saying "No driver installed, or your drivers are not functioning properly" after which I get an error saying that windows encountered an error whilst trying to install the drivers.

 

It then asks me to reboot, and when I check CCC upon bootup, 14.12 is installed, but I cannot enable crossfire.

What is the driver date in device manager? It should be late november for 13.12

 

-edit-

To be clear, are you updating CCC and the other components along with the driver?

Did you have any poweprof.dll related errors?


Edited by smeezekitty, 19 December 2014 - 05:56 PM.


#6
blazer78

blazer78
  • Member
  • 6 posts
  • Joined 18-December 14
  • OS:Vista Enterprise x64
  • Country: Country Flag

 

I get an error during installation of the driver saying "No driver installed, or your drivers are not functioning properly" after which I get an error saying that windows encountered an error whilst trying to install the drivers.

 

It then asks me to reboot, and when I check CCC upon bootup, 14.12 is installed, but I cannot enable crossfire.

What is the driver date in device manager? It should be late november for 13.12

 

-edit-

To be clear, are you updating CCC and the other components along with the driver?

Did you have any poweprof.dll related errors?

 

 

The driver date as reported is the 20th of November for 14.12.

 

Yes, I did update CCC with the driver and yes, I get poweprof.dll errors on bootup along with the user32.dll errors. I suspect the powerprof.dll error is what prevents me from enabling crossfire?



#7
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

I'll grab the 64 bit package and see if I can patch it. But I know zero about 64 bit software development so I don't know if I can do anything.

POWRPROF.DLL definitely causes probems



#8
blazer78

blazer78
  • Member
  • 6 posts
  • Joined 18-December 14
  • OS:Vista Enterprise x64
  • Country: Country Flag

I'll grab the 64 bit package and see if I can patch it. But I know zero about 64 bit software development so I don't know if I can do anything.

POWRPROF.DLL definitely causes probems

 

Thanks alot for your time and effort, it is much appreciated. :yes:



#9
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

I am having some problems compiling a 64 bit DLL on my 32 bit OS. I will try more later but I have to go to the city which is 3 hours each way

so I might not have time today



#10
blazer78

blazer78
  • Member
  • 6 posts
  • Joined 18-December 14
  • OS:Vista Enterprise x64
  • Country: Country Flag

No worries, its probably not worth going out of your way just to attempt to fix this for an outdated OS :angel (especially since its so close to the holiday season). It is an interesting problem, that nonetheless could be solved easily with a windows upgrade to 8.1 or 10 lol.



#11
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

hang on / never mind.

 

Let me sort this out

 

P.S. I HATE 64 bits!


Edited by smeezekitty, Today, 05:20 PM.


#12
smeezekitty

smeezekitty

    Newbie

  • Member
  • 16 posts
  • Joined 03-December 13
  • OS:Vista Home Premium x86
  • Country: Country Flag

Ok.

 

I figured out that the 64 bit version is a mix of both 64 bit components and 32 bit components.

 

I am not the very familiar with 64 bits so I am honestly guessing here.

 

This is a 64 bit build of powrwrap.dll as well as 3 patched ATI/AMD files:https://www.mediafir...id9ihz7xd9xew9a

Extract that and drop it in C:\Windows\System32

Replace any ATI files that exist (might have to do it in safe mode)

 

Next grab the zip on my original post (the 32 bit version)

Extract it somewhere and copy the files as follows:

Copy

CLI.Aspect.PowerPlayDPPE.Graphics.Runtime.DLL
CLI.Combined.Fusion.Aspects.Runtime.dll
LOG.Foundation.dll
Microsoft.WindowsAPICodePack.dll

all to your AMD Core-Static folder. (again you might need safe mode)

 

I think it should be in C:\Program Files (x86)\AMD\ATI.ACE\Core-Static by default.

 

Open the "system32" folder of the 32 bit pack and copy atiumdva.dll and powrwrap.dll to

C:\windows\syswow64 (this is where 32 bit DLLs go on a 64 bit system)

 

Reboot and check

 

 


It is an interesting problem, that nonetheless could be solved easily with a windows upgrade downgrade to 8.1 or 10 lol.

FTFY


Edited by smeezekitty, Today, 06:31 PM.


#13
blazer78

blazer78
  • Member
  • 6 posts
  • Joined 18-December 14
  • OS:Vista Enterprise x64
  • Country: Country Flag

Thanks a lot!, I'll try this out tonight and let you know how it goes.






0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users